Laguna Beach Live! is pleased to present Alexander Sack. Alex is a fine arts guitarist whose awards include, two time winner of the Randy Rhoads Memorial Award, and twice recipient of the Andres Segovia Award for classical guitar performance. He has utilized the electric guitar as a solo instrument, and refined it for music from classical to blues, and contemporary compositions. He received his Master of Fine Arts degree from California Institute of the Arts, where he pursued composing for the solo guitar.
The theme of the afternoon’s program is Music of the Americas, from Louise Milan composing in Spain during the discovery and exploration of the New World, to music of, or inspired by, South America and North America.
